Cupcake Blogs of Note

As part of the multigenre cupcake project I mentioned a couple of weeks ago, I ended up reviewing several of my favorite cupcake blogs. If you are new to the cupcake blogosphere, then I recommend you check out these four blogs. They aren’t indicative of all cupcake blogs, but they will give you a good idea of what good cupcake blogging looks like.

Cupcakes Take the Cake


Known as the cupcake blog, Cupcakes Take the Cake is a continually building, comprehensive log of cupcake bakeries and independent bakers. Based in New York City, Nichelle Stevens, Rachel Kramer Bussel, and Stacie Joy take turns updating CTTC with cupcake photos, recipes, critiques, and news bulletins. These bloggers focus quite heavily on cupcakeries in New York and other major cities, but every once in a while, they release a secret recipe for home bakers. Because they are so well known, the CTTC bloggers have been on The Martha Stewart Show twice. Their fame benefits their blog followers since they are able to do giveaways pretty regularly. FYI: I won the book, 1000 Things to Eat Before You Die, by telling CTTC that I can eat three cupcakes at a time if I cut the sweetness with something savory. Overall, CTTC is good for browsing and general cupcake news, but it’s too big to feel personal. I give CTTC 3 out of 5 sprinkles.

How to Eat a Cupcake


How to Eat a Cupcake is my current favorite cupcake blog. HTEAC is a blogger from Virginia that I’ve been following for about a year now. She’s twenty-something and she obsessively bakes cupcakes for fun. Sound familiar? HTEAC started out as a blog that would help its blogger come up with new recipes to make for her family and friends each week for Wing Night. Now her blog has gained a wide audience and her cupcakes are quickly becoming the standard. HTEAC blogs her original and borrowed recipes very carefully with pictures of each step. She’s also really knowledgeable when it comes to adjusting ingredients and their amounts to make each cupcake its very best. Because of her great recipes and easy writing style, I give HTEAC 5 out of 5 sprinkles.

Cupcake Project

The Cupcake Project is a quirky little cupcake blog written by an unnamed blogger. CP is known for its odd flavor combinations and unexpected cupcake recipes. CP provides the blogosphere with such interesting cupcakes as mulled wine, hamantashen, pickles and icecream, toasted ravioli, and oreo cupcakes with a built-in cup for milk. CP usually posts about the special or uncommon ingredient that she’ll be cupcaking a few days before the actual cupcake post. As of this writing, CP’s readers are looking forward to a cupcake incorporating carob, dates, chickory, figs, barley, and almonds. For Thanksgiving this year, I tried out CP’s Sweet Potato Casserole cupcake and it was one of the best cupcakes I have ever made. I love to read about CP’s crazy concoctions, but my budget and location in Maine make my list of wacky ingredients rather short. Because of this drawback, I give Cupcake Project 4 out of 5 sprinkles.

Bakerella

I consider Bakerella the Martha Stewart of the cake and cupcake blogosphere. She makes gorgeously whimsical treats for every season and holiday and then entertains readers with general goodies on the in between days. Bakerella is known for her cupcake pops and even gave a cupcake pop demonstration on the Martha Stewart show last spring. Because Bakerella has such a large blog following, she is able to provide pretty nice prizes for her somewhat frequent contests. In a perfect world, I will win a Kitchen Aid stand mixer through one of Bakerella’s giveaways. :) Until that day, I’ll keep following Bakerella’s blog and learning through her step-by-step photos and explanations. Because of her unmatched creativity and flawless execution, it would be silly to give Bakerella anything but 5 out of 5 sprinkles.
